The ingredients needed to make Smoked Paprika +Thyme Couscous Crumbed Cod Loin:
  1. Prepare 2 Large Sweet Potatoes
  2. Take 1 Cod Loin
  3. Prepare 1 Tbsp Smoked Paprika
  4. Take 1/2 Tbsp Dried Thyme
  5. Get Crumbs Ingredients
  6. Take 60 g Couscous
  7. Get 25 g Soft Butter
  8. Make ready 1 Tsp Smoked Paprika
  9. Take 1/2 Tsp Dried Thyme
  10. Make ready Seasoning (Salt&Black Pepper)
  11. Make ready Garnish
  12. Make ready Balsamic Vinegar Glaze
  13. Get Leaves Rocket
  14. Take Shaved Carrots
  15. Take Caramelised Leek and Vine Tomatoes
  16. Take Tomato Pesto

Steps to make Smoked Paprika +Thyme Couscous Crumbed Cod Loin:
  1. Combine the 1 Tsp smoked paprika, 1/2 Tsp thyme couscous and butter and mix in thoroughly. Using a kitchen towel, remove excess water from the cod and top with the crumbs mixture: season. Preheat oven at 200’C for 5-8mins. Oil an oven tray(lined with foil). Place on the top rack and cook for 25 minutes.
  2. Poach the sweet potatoes in boiling water for 10-15mins(skin on)at high heat. Run through cold water and gently peel off the skin. Slice into required amount and leave to cool further down. Heat up 1 Tbsp Smoked Paprika and 1/2 Dried Thyme in 3 Tbsp Oil on high heat. Fry the potatoes till crispy both ends.

Smoked paprika is a version where the peppers have been dried over wood fires to give a smoked flavour. Paprika is a ground spice made from dried red peppers. Smoked paprika not only lends its intense flavor to the couscous, but it also adds color, creating the most beautiful golden hue.
